欢迎来到火星时代CG设计职业教育培训机构
全国
火星时代教育 影视学院刘老师,为你解答

重新改写标题并输出

发布时间 :2024年06月27日

没错!想从事游戏程序开发,你得先掌握这几项技能。具体来说,编程语言是基础中的基础,像是C++、C#、Java等在游戏开发中都很常见。另外,还得熟悉游戏引擎,像是Unity和Unreal Engine等,它们能帮助你更高效地开发游戏。深入了解游戏引擎的原理也非常重要,这样你在开发过程中就能更好地应对各种挑战。总的来说,游戏程序开发是个既有趣又充满挑战的领域,但只要掌握了这些基础技能,你就能迈出成功的第一步啦!

不同的游戏程序开发和平台确实需要不同的编程语言和游戏引擎。以下是一些常见的游戏引擎及其相应的编程语言: 1. 虚幻4(Unreal Engine 4):使用C++作为主要编程语言。它是一款功能强大的游戏引擎,广泛应用于各种游戏开发,包括大型3D游戏。 2. Unity3D:支持多种编程语言,包括C#和JavaScript(在Unity中称为UnityScript)。Unity是一个流行的游戏开发平台,适合开发各种类型的游戏,从休闲游戏到大型AAA游戏。 3. Cocos2d系列:支持多种编程语言,包括Python、C++等。Cocos2d系列适用于开发各种移动和桌面游戏。它的特点是简单易用,适合初学者。 4. CryEngine3:使用C++编程语言。它是一款强大的游戏引擎,以高质量的图形和物理效果著称。 5. Egret引擎:主要使用TypeScript和JavaScript编程语言。Egret是一款用于开发跨平台游戏的引擎,可以开发游戏运行在Web、iOS和Android等多个平台上。 对于想要从事游戏开发的人来说,除了了解这些游戏引擎和相应的编程语言外,还需要掌握一些其他技能,如游戏设计、美术、音效等。同时,由于游戏开发是一个不断学习的过程,开发者还需要保持对新技术的关注和学习,以适应不断变化的市场需求。

做游戏程序开发需要学什么

学习游戏程序开发确实需要掌握丰富的知识,包括但不限于编程语言和游戏引擎。你还得了解Shader着色器,这可是让游戏画面更加绚丽的关键。地形设计也十分重要,它能影响到玩家的游戏体验。网络知识也不可忽视,特别是在当今的联网游戏中。还有模型导入、动画、物理、计算机图形学等等,这些都是必备技能。 说到学习途径,自学确实是个不错的选择,但需要花费大量时间和精力。特别是对于零基础的学员来说,自学可能会有些吃力。而参加专业的培训班则能享受到专业讲师的指导,能更高效地学习,还能在同学间互相交流、共同进步。这样的培训环境能让你更快地掌握技能,早日步入游戏程序开发的大门。 不过话说回来,无论你选择哪种学习方式,都需要付出努力和汗水。毕竟,游戏程序开发是个技术密集型的行业,只有不断学习和实践,才能不断进步。

做游戏程序开发需要学什么

听说你想学游戏程序开发?我给你推荐个超赞的培训机构吧!那就是火星时代! 火星时代可是数字艺术教育领域的老牌子了,他们的游戏程序开发培训班非常火热。无论你是零基础还是有一定基础,都能在这里找到适合自己的课程。火星时代的老师都是行业内的专家,有着丰富的实战经验,能够教你最实用的技能。 而且,火星时代注重实践,他们的课程内容非常多样化,不仅有理论知识,还有很多实际项目让你亲自动手操作。这样的学习方式,让你不仅能学到技能,还能积累实践经验,真是太棒了! 另外,火星时代的培训方式也很灵活,有线上和线下两种选择,无论你在哪里都能学到知识。他们的学员口碑也非常好,毕业后有很多优秀的就业机会。 总的来说,火星时代的教育质量、师资力量、实践经验都是非常出色的。如果你对游戏程序开发有兴趣,不妨去火星时代看看,相信你会有所收获!

火星时代开设多种游戏程序开发培训班,主要涉及虚幻4游戏程序开发和Unity3D游戏程序开发。学习后期,学员可以参与真实的游戏程序开发项目,以此来增加实践经验和就业实力。你可以向客服咨询下火星时代的虚幻引擎交互开发工程师班、Unity3D游戏开发工程师班、U3D&UE4双引擎地编特训班哦!

人气课程排行

微信扫码在线答疑

扫码领福利1V1在线答疑

点击咨询
添加老师微信,马上领取免费课程资源

1. 打开微信扫一扫,扫描左侧二维码

2. 添加老师微信,马上领取免费课程资源